Monday July 11 declared Holiday

President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o has declared Monday July 11 as a Public Holiday.

This was announced in a statement issued by the Minister for the Interior, Ambrose Dery on Wednesday July 6.

Mr Dery’s statement said Saturday 9th July 2022 marks Eid-ul-Adha which is a statutory public Holiday.

However the day falls on Saturday and therefore, the President has, by an Executive Instrument (EI) and in accordance with Section 2 the Public Holidays and Commemorative Days Act 2001 (601) declared Monday 11th July 2022 as public Holiday and should be observed as such throughout the country.
